WebOne of the common approaches to frequency compensation of LDO loops is to use a very large capacitor at the LDO output. Such LDOs are called output-compensated regulators. The exact capacitor values depend on several factors such as load current, headroom available, and others. Typical values are in the range of hundreds of nF to a few F. WebWhat is an LDO and How Does it Work? When you need a voltage regulator for your circuit and do not have much of a voltage head room, the trick is to use an LDO or a low-dropout regulator. Normal regulators need voltage headroom of roughly around 3V to allow good regulation, but LDOs can do with a lot less – of the order of a few 100 millivolts. WebAdjustable Low Headroom. WebLDO can operate anywhere to the right of the Saturation Line. For example, the same LDO with Vin = 4 V, Saturation Line; so, the LDO is not in dropout. If the input voltage drops from 4 V to 3.8 V, the new operating point would be point C, which is to the left of the Saturation Line. At this point, the circuit LDO is now operating in dropout.
